Scope of care

Start with the reason for your visit

You do not need to know the name of a department before you arrive. These categories explain what the clinic commonly evaluates and which tests may be available after consultation.

01

Endoscopy

Upper GI and colonoscopy services, including polyp removal when appropriate.

  • Upper GI endoscopy
  • Colonoscopy
  • Sedated endoscopy
02

Health screening

National and purpose-based health examinations.

  • National screening
  • Cancer screening
  • Employment physicals
03

Imaging

Ultrasound and diagnostic imaging used alongside a consultation.

  • Abdominal and thyroid ultrasound
  • Cardiac and carotid ultrasound
  • Mammography
04

Digestive health

Evaluation of common stomach and bowel symptoms.

  • Acid reflux
  • Irritable bowel symptoms
  • Constipation or diarrhea
05

Liver and pancreas

Care for hepatitis, fatty liver and related conditions.

  • Viral hepatitis
  • Fatty liver
  • Pancreatitis
06

General internal medicine

Everyday medical care and long-term health support.

  • General consultation
  • Chronic condition follow-up
  • Smoking cessation

Before an examination

Some tests require preparation

Fasting, medication instructions and the need for an accompanying adult depend on the test and your medical history. Instructions given directly by your physician or the clinic take priority over this website.
